Four Baha’i School students to participate in national adolescent leadership summit

GANGTOK, : Four students from Baha’i Senior Secondary School, Tadong will represent Sikkim in the CBSE Adolescent Leadership Summit on Life Skills, Mental Health, Safety, and Well-Being 2023 in New Delhi.

The quartet – Sandhya Pradhan, Logen Tshering, Liza Bermin Lepcha and Diki Palmu Bhutia – will delve into various aspects of understanding adolescence during the three-day summit starting on December 19. The agenda includes learning essential life skills, mental health awareness, safety and overall well-being in school. The students, recognized as peer leaders, will also share their experiences as peer educators.

The students are being guided by their teacher and mentor Pramila Sharma, who stated, “It is an opportunity for the students to take part in this kind of national summit where students can learn so many things and they can also share their experience with other peer groups in the summit.”

The summit, organized by CBSE in collaboration with Expressions India, aims to bring together schools affiliated with CBSE to share best practices in enriching adolescent life skills. It will take place at the National Bal Bhawan in Delhi.

“This is the first time we are taking part in this national-level summit, but the school plans to participate in this kind of national-level summit every year for the benefit and overall development of children,” added Sharma.
